§ 38 §2013 — Priority watershed protection grants program
A priority watershed protection grants program is established, to be administered by the department, for the purpose of providing financial assistance to entities to conduct projects that implement best management practices or other management measures in order to reduce or eliminate nonpoint source pollution in surface waters of the State. Funding may not be used to pay salaries of state agency staff.
